People in adulthood have, in this day and age, been facing up to a problem of an addiction to television. For that issue, there are various detrimental outcomes and efficient measures to tackle the problem. On the one hand, adults with TV addiction would be going to experience the two main consequences of personal relationships and their health. Firstly, excessive TV watching can cause damage to their relationships. The more time watching TV, the less time being with loved ones. This would lead to a breakdown in relationships with their children or parents. Secondly, you might spend less time being physically active if you watch a lot of TV. In fact, it is scientifically recommended that an adult should get around 30 minutes of exercise on a daily basis. If the adult’s TV viewing has become excessive, they may not have enough time to get in the daily recommended amount of exercise, which could produce the problem of passivity or lowered alertness. On the other hand, the problem can be solved by the two primary solutions including activity participation and doctor care. To begin with, grown-ups with a TV addiction should be distracted from watching by taking part in different activities. This means that they should participate in a club or play sports, rather than glue their eyes to the screen, which is more likely to help them gradually decrease the time spent on television. Furthermore, healthcare professional is of paramount importance to overcome this addiction. Doctors, for instance, can provide the addicts with useful advices and effective treatments, probably letting them steadily cut back on TV. In conclusion, due to the devastating effects on full-grown people, television addiction should be addressed by effective ways through joining activities or meeting a health professional.
